The isotope gadolinium-157 has the best thermal-neutron capture cross-section among any stable nuclide: about 259,000 barns.

Thirty-three radioisotopes of gadolinium have been observed, with probably the most stable being 152Gd (naturally occurring), with a half-life of about 1.08×1014 years, and 150Gd, with a half-life of 1.79×106 years. Naturally occurring gadolinium is composed of six stable isotopes, 154Gd, 155Gd, 156Gd, 157Gd, 158Gd and 160Gd, and one radioisotope, 152Gd, with the isotope 158Gd being probably the most abundant (24.8% pure abundance). Gadolinium steel is obtained from its oxide or salts by heating it with calcium at 1,450 °C (2,640 °F) in an argon ambiance.
